No, there is no direct bus from Dortmund station to Emmerich. However, there are services departing from Dortmund central bus station and arriving at Emmerich, Am Löwertor via Nijmegen, Centraal Station.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 3h 52m.
No, there is no direct train from Dortmund to Emmerich. However, there are services departing from Dortmund Hbf and arriving at Emmerich via Oberhausen Hbf.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 1h 53m.
